Unraveling the Oracle Success Story: From Pioneer to Global Dominance and Future Outlook
In the ever-evolving landscape of technology, few companies have left as indelible a mark as Oracle Corporation. From its humble beginnings in the 1970s to its current status as a global powerhouse, Oracle has redefined the way businesses manage and leverage data. This blog aims to delve into the fascinating journey of Oracle, exploring the factors behind its rise to become the biggest player in the world, and examining its future prospects in the dynamic tech industry.
Founding and Early Years
Oracle Corporation was founded in 1977 by Larry Ellison, Bob Miner, and Ed Oates with the vision of developing a relational database management system (RDBMS) that could revolutionize data management. The company's flagship product, Oracle Database, introduced groundbreaking features such as SQL (Structured Query Language) and ACID (Atomicity, Consistency, Isolation, Durability) properties, setting new standards for database technology.

Strategic Acquisitions and Partnerships
Oracle's growth strategy has been bolstered by strategic acquisitions and partnerships aimed at expanding its product portfolio, customer base, and market reach. Over the years, Oracle has acquired numerous companies across various domains, including software, hardware, and cloud services. Notable acquisitions include Sun Microsystems, PeopleSoft, BEA Systems, and NetSuite, among others. These acquisitions have not only added value to Oracle's offerings but also enabled it to penetrate new markets and capitalize on emerging trends.
Diversification and Expansion
Oracle's portfolio has expanded beyond databases to encompass a wide range of enterprise software and cloud services, including enterprise resource planning (ERP), customer relationship management (CRM), human capital management (HCM), supply chain management (SCM), and more. This diversification has allowed Oracle to cater to the evolving needs of businesses across different industries and verticals, strengthening its position as a comprehensive provider of enterprise solutions.

Cloud Computing and Digital Transformations
In recent years, Oracle has made significant investments in cloud computing, recognizing the shift towards cloud-based solutions and digital transformation initiatives. The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) offers a comprehensive suite of cloud services, including infrastructure as a service (IaaS), platform as a service (PaaS), and software as a service (SaaS), designed to meet the needs of modern businesses. Oracle's cloud offerings provide scalability, reliability, and security, enabling organizations to accelerate innovation, reduce costs, and drive business growth in the digital age.
